Chemical Name: 2-[2-Nitro-4-(trifluoromethyl)benzoyl]cyclohexane-1,3-dione. Alternate Names: NTBC
Tyrosine metabolism inhibitor
Molecular Weight:
329.23
Purity:
>98% by TLC (NMR Conforms)
Form:
Beige solid
CAS Number:
[104206-65-7]
Formula:
C14H10F3NO5
Application Notes:
Inhibitor of 4-Hydroxyphenylpyruvate dioxygenase (HPPD, IC50 = 40 nM1 and 173 nM2) and is in clinical use for the treatment of hereditary tyrosinemia type 13. CD13+ cancer stem cells (CSCs) are dependent on aerobic metabolism of tyrosine - Nitisinone inhibition of tyrosine metabolism results in lowered availability of acetyl-CoA and fumarate for use in the citric acid cycle causing these CSCs to enter cell cycle, decreasing self-renewal, and making them more susceptible to chemotherapy.4 Nitisinone is a potential treatment option for cancers that rely on tyrosine metabolism.
